    Hello, I just installed the Caos theme and upon activating it, it showed the below error:

    Parse error: syntax error, unexpected T_FUNCTION in
    wp-content/themes/caos/inc/rest-api/endpoints.php on line 78

    I cannot do anything on the site currently (completely blocked) because of the error. My wordpress installation is 4.4.2. I think this is the line that has the error (I used ftp and text viewer to obtain it):

    add_action( ‘rest_api_init’, function () {

    Thanks in advance for your help.

    Hi ramonafolostina,

    I don’t know if you’ve been able to get your site up again after the crash; if not, just use ftp to get to the folder on your hosting provider where your wordpress files are stored and rename the theme’s folder (that is, caos theme) and your site should set itself to the default theme (TwentySixteen theme I think).

    After I experienced this crash on my site, I did the above and then switched to another theme thereafter. The version of my caos theme then was 1.0.5.
    But, there is a new version (1.0.7); you could try installing that to see if it helps solve the problem for you.
